My present employer is United Parcel Service and they run a very tight shipping buissness. The target market is primarily now to buissness for delivering air letters and freight worldwide it started originally delivering for individuals but has expanded considerably over the years. They have over 200 operations outside the United States. They were originally known for there abilitys to track package dilvery and provide excellent estimated delivery dates to there customers. They are one of the largest parcel delivers in the world. They provide next day air service to regular ground at a competitive price for there business
customers.
There competition is very intense because customers are always looking for better service and cheaper prices. They now mainly compete day to day with FEDEX which has the largest competition and has recently over the past few years started a much larger expanded ground service. On the recent figures UPS had a Revenue of 39 billion and FEDEX had a revenue of 31 billion which is right on there tail and has had a much stronger. Even though FEDEX serves now a larger international base of over 215 country's and provides a specialized service for shipping packages over 150lbs. They have other competition that is also adopting the same tracking and delivery confirmation technology that UPS has been using for years and that company is the United States Postal Service. They have always been the largest for shipping packages not known for the highest reliability and early AM delivery's are not available. But has now became a very realistic competition for regular next day delivery's and packages.
